Hey guys, i posted this thread in order to notify anyone who is on their P plates or P2 provisional licence, well thursday night i was minding my own business driving home from my mates house at around midnight, i was driving sensibly doing nothing wrong, now i spotted at unmarked police car go through a red light at the intersection where portrush road meets magil road i instantly thought yeeh im gonna get pulled over, so the female police officer pulled me over did a rego check and brethalizer and searched my car for defects but could not find anything, so she went back to her car with my licence and approaches me saying "do you realise that you are under the new high performance vehicle law so therefore you are not able to drive this car" so i argued the point that her statement was incorrect but according to her it was not and she asked me to take my keys out and lock my car as i was not driving the car home, so i remained calm and contacted my dad, now i was not prepared to leave my car on magil road waiting for someone to pick it up but i knew that her statement was incorrect and the fact that she didnt know much about this new law that sapol are trying to enforce really pissed me of, i asked if i could be escorted home but she replied no so i had one of my mates drive the car home, after a sleepless night i spoke to the sargent at holden hill first thing friday morning and he claimed he didnt know much about it, and i ended up getting in contact with the head office of the motor reg who claimed that i am able to drive this vehicle as i am on my P2s not P1s, after trying to get in contact with the officer that pulled me over i unfortunatly did not get her name or badge number which did not help me, after a long day of stressing out unable to get to work due to not being able to use my parents cars due to them being V8s and Twin turbos i recieved a call from the officer that had pulled me over stating that she further investigated the matter and realised that she F***D up and this new law did not apply to me as i had my Ps a year b4 the new law came out, now if she took further action and impounded my car or had taken my licence even a fine we would of ended up in court and she would of been in big trouble, im still not happy about this issue because i think skylines get targeted way to much bcoz of dickheads driving stupid in them especially P platers this should of never happened thursday night if this officer looked at my licence history correctly, now i would like to advise anyone who owns a skyline that is on their P plates or P2 licence to find out when they got their P plates and if it was after or b4 this date because she claimed that they were really cracking down on this after a meeting 2 weeks ago that focused on high performance cars and i hate to say it but skylines where definetly at the top of the list according to this officer!!

A police officer should know the law before acting on it. For those that are still unsure, if you held a provisional license BEFORE the the day these laws took effect, these rules do not apply.. Normal provisional conditions still apply

But really, any motorist should know what their license conditions are..

    • What 1.5 way? There's no such thing really as a 1.5 way, just different ways of explaining 2 ways with different ramp rates. HOWEVER. In any driving in a straight line your 1.5 or 2 or 1.7 way should have no clunking at all. With the clutch fully depressed the diff should be silent (unless it's welded but I'm assuming it's not). Something aint right here.
